MySQL是一種廣泛使用的關系型數據庫管理系統,對于數據建模設計人員來說,選擇適合的關系數據表對于數據庫性能的提高和數據擴展是非常重要的決策。
本文旨在介紹MySQL中的推薦關系數據表,幫助讀者了解這些數據表的設計和用途。
CREATE TABLE Customers ( CustomerID INT PRIMARY KEY, FirstName VARCHAR(50), LastName VARCHAR(50), Email VARCHAR(100), City VARCHAR(50), Country VARCHAR(50) );
以上代碼是一個關于Customers表的創建語句,此表是一種非常常見的關系數據表,它存儲了客戶的基本信息,例如名字、電子郵件和居住地等。
CREATE TABLE Orders ( OrderID INT PRIMARY KEY, OrderDate DATE, CustomerID INT, FOREIGN KEY (CustomerID) REFERENCES Customers(CustomerID) );
以上代碼是一個關于Orders表的創建語句,此表用于存儲訂單信息,包括訂單ID,訂單日期和客戶ID等。注意到在此表中使用了外鍵,將其與Customers表進行關聯。
CREATE TABLE Products ( ProductID INT PRIMARY KEY, ProductName VARCHAR(50), Price DECIMAL(8,2) );
以上代碼是一個關于Products表的創建語句,此表用于存儲產品信息,包括產品ID,產品名稱和價格等。
CREATE TABLE OrderDetails ( OrderDetailID INT PRIMARY KEY, OrderID INT, ProductID INT, Quantity INT, FOREIGN KEY (OrderID) REFERENCES Orders(OrderID), FOREIGN KEY (ProductID) REFERENCES Products(ProductID) );
以上代碼是一個關于OrderDetails表的創建語句,此表用于存儲訂單明細信息,包括訂單明細ID,訂單ID,產品ID和數量等。注意到在此表中使用了外鍵,將其與Orders表和Products表進行關聯。
在MySQL中,除以上介紹的關系數據表外,還存在著其他許多的關系數據表,例如Employees、Departments、Categories等。選擇適合的關系數據表,對于構建高效、可擴展的數據庫系統是非常重要的。
上一篇css怎樣添加
下一篇css怎樣給字加個刪除線